Output 08f58491765cd4b7862eddcd86f21aff16c825276099588bd94e163a0f9c11f4:1

value
2054058
script pubkey
OP_0 OP_PUSHBYTES_20 d880394c52e6164503d034e66f2499ec6878b3ad
address
bc1qmzqrjnzjucty2q7sxnnx7fyea3583vad89g8lu
transaction
08f58491765cd4b7862eddcd86f21aff16c825276099588bd94e163a0f9c11f4
spent
true